About Newport House
Newport House is a medium nursing home located in Omaha, Nebraska, operated by IMMANUEL. Its CMS Five-Star overall rating is 5 out of 5 — much above average for NE. Health inspections rate 5/5, staffing 5/5, and quality measures 5/5.

What does Newport House cost?
Newport House does not publish a public rate sheet. The figures below are state and national median monthly costs for nursing home care, based on the Genworth Cost of Care Survey. Use them as a planning benchmark — request a written quote from Newport House for your specific room type, level of care, and Medicaid status.
| Room type | Nebraska median | National median | Annual (Nebraska) |
|---|---|---|---|
| Semi-private room | $8,045/mo | $8,669/mo | $96,540 |
| Private room | $8,836/mo | $9,733/mo | $106,032 |
Estimates only. Actual prices vary by room, care level, and payor source. See our guide to paying for a nursing home and VA Aid & Attendance benefits.
